00:00An early tombstone in the great live service graveyard was LawBreakers, a multiplayer FPS
00:05from Gears of War creator Cliff Blazinski. Despite being a pretty good game, LawBreakers
00:10stumbled and died in 2017, just a year after release. These days Cliffy B thinks maybe his
00:16ego was a reason for that. I wanted it to be my show, and that was the first step of
00:21my ego
00:21creeping in right there, Blazinski told 80 Level. I thought, if I built it as Cliff,
00:27people will come. I thought there was this brand loyalty from the people who knew who I was.
00:33Turns out, fans are more fickle than that. It turns out, people are loyal to the game,
00:37but they're not necessarily loyal to the person. Blazinski doesn't think it's all his fault,
00:42he calls LawBreakers' failure a death by 1,000 paper cuts. But looking back on it,
00:47the old Cliffy B swagger sure didn't help. Check out the full story on pcgamer.com
